What $300,000 Buys You in Dallas

A midcentury modern in Forest Hills, a great Lake Highlands location, or three bedrooms in the Disney Streets.
|
Image


8538 Eustis Ave. $235,000
3 bedrooms | 2 baths | 1,536 square feet
This midcentury modern jewel sits on a wooded Forest Hills lot and has a remodeled kitchen with Energy Star Jenn-Air appliances, updated plumbing, updated baths, and organic garden. Ed Murchison for Virginia Cook. 214-395-7151.

Image

10803 Scotspring Ln. $315,000
3 bedrooms | 3.5 baths | 3,104 square feet
Built in 1967, this residence boasts a great location as well as a large corner lot across from a greenbelt and a creek. The kitchen has granite countertops, slate floor, and a double oven. Kelly Nolan for Ebby Halliday Realtors. 214-728-7301.

Image

11023 Pinocchio Dr. $379,900
3 bedrooms | 2 baths | 2,500 square feet
Designed by architect George Hamlin for the 1954 Parade of Homes, the Disney Streets residence sits on a large lot and has walls of windows, brick walls, and built-ins. Ed Murchison for Virginia Cook. 214-395-7151.
